LOCATION: DERBY MARKET HALL

Derby Market Hall is situated in the heart of the City Centre, and has undergone a £35m transformation that will make it much more than a market. Beside the traditional market stalls, we will be opening a thriving food court, a make and trade offer to invigorate traders and creativity, and a wide programme of events that will bring Derby’s residents and beyond together to celebrate the best of Derby and Derbyshire, and create a destination to stay and enjoy as part of Derby’s evolution.
We’re looking for enthusiastic, customer facing individuals that can help us with the day to day smooth running of the Market Hall in help ensure it’s a safe and an inviting place to visit, work, and trade.
If changing the city centre’s offer is something you want to be a part of, and you a have a background in building management then we’d love to hear from you.
The successful candidate will manage a variety of relationships and operational practices and will be a key part of the Market Hall’s success. They’ll be a problem solver, able to manage a host of priorities, and be a great communicator. Most importantly, they will be a part of Derby’s evolution, an opportunity not to be missed!

Responsibilities

In the role of Markets Officer, here’s an example of what you’ll be doing to make an impact:

  • Work as part of the Markets team to ensure Derby Market Hall is clean, safe and efficient.
  • Liaising with traders to ensure they are complying with the terms of their tenancies and leases
  • Assisting with building inspections and carrying out health and safety checks ensuring compliance with statutory regulations relating to fire safety, PAT, legionella and other regulations as required
  • Work as a team to lead on opening and closing the Market Hall.
  • Work closely with all the Markets team to ensure that the safety and security of the team/traders/contractors and public is maintained.
